The 10th season of IPL recorded 1.2 million tweets for its playoffs, the highest in the history of IPL. The latest season of the IPL (@IPL) came to a dramatic finish as Mumbai Indians (@mipaltan) clinched a one-run victory against Rising Pune Supergiant (@RPSupergiants). The #IPLFinal match was a fitting end to a season that has captured the cricket fans’ imagination on and off the field, as illustrated by this heatmap.

Aneesh Madani, Head of Sports Partnerships, India and South East Asia, Twitter, said, “It was a fitting 10th season for the IPL, on the field and on Twitter. From the player emojis to champions Mumbai Indians using the exclusive Twitter Cam app for the #MICam video series, to the million plus tweets for the IPL playoffs, the cricket conversation played out on Twitter throughout the season.”
Fan engagement touched new heights on Twitter this season with the IPL playoffs crossing the million tweet mark for the first time in the history of the league. Among the teams, Mumbai Indians managed to win the battles both on and off the field. Rohit Sharma (@ImRO45) and team certainly won the fans over, becoming the most mentioned team this season.

The season saw some interesting performances. MS Dhoni (@msdhoni) donned the role of the finisher to good effect in crucial matches for Pune, while Gautam Gambhir (@GautamGambhir) led from the front for KKR. The duo made it to the list of the most mentioned Player Emojis, with Dhoni leading the charts.

Predictably the IPL final was the most talked about moment on Twitter this season. Among the rest was a super-over clash, a Dhoni special and a Badree hat-trick.

A similar trend was seen in terms of matches that attracted the most amount of attention. The final once again was the one that took the spotlight, while the playoffs stage matches were among the others to make the cut.

Mumbai Indians and KKR were among the best teams in terms of fan engagement on Twitter. MI’s #CricketMeriJaan and KKR’s #AmiKKR ranked in the top five hashtags in this season of the IPL. Among the players, it was #MSDhoni that made it to the list.
